Generazioni 2024 is a red wine from the heart of Puglia, in southern Italy. Although the precise grape blend is not specified, the mention of “Cuvée Appassimento” suggests the use of partially dried grapes, a method that concentrates both flavour and sugars to create rich, generous wines. In Puglia, local varieties such as Primitivo, Negroamaro, and sometimes Malvasia Nera are often used in these styles, although the exact grapes here remain unnamed. The 2024 vintage, being quite recent, promises lively fruit and an expressive profile, marked by the deep, ripe notes typical of Appassimento wines, with velvety tannins and a pleasingly smooth finish. You can generally expect aromas of dark cherry, plum, raisin, and subtle sweet spices.
Puglia itself is one of Italy’s most prolific regions, known for its warm Mediterranean climate and sun-soaked vineyards stretching across the heel of the Italian boot. The region’s soils, a mix of limestone, clay, and quartz pebbles, help to retain heat and give depth to the local red wines. Puglia’s long history of winemaking is strongly rooted in indigenous grapes and traditional methods, with Appassimento gaining popularity in recent decades for its intense, approachable reds.
When considering food pairings, this style of generous, fruit-forward red wine lends itself to hearty, flavourful dishes. It is an excellent match for grilled or slow-cooked meats, including lamb or beef, as the wine’s richness echoes the depth of the dishes. Regional Apulian cuisine, such as braciole (beef rolls in tomato sauce) or orecchiette pasta with ragù, would work particularly well. Strong, aged cheeses or charcuterie also make for enjoyable partners.
For optimal tasting, serve Generazioni 2024 at 16-18°C to allow its aromatic complexity and rounded texture to fully express themselves. If the wine feels tight upon opening, a short decanting can help to soften the tannins and reveal its full aromatic spectrum. Enjoy exploring this inviting example of modern Puglian winemaking.
